Malda
Malda is a village located in Narkatiaganj subdivision of Pashchim Champaran district in Bihar,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Narkatiaganj (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Bettiah. As per 2009 stats, Shikarpur is the gram panchayat of Malda village.

About Malda
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Malda is 216617. The village spans a total geographical area of 227.8 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 845451. Narkatiyaganj is nearest town to Malda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Malda
Below is a concise population overview of Malda as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,367 | 722 | 645 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 290 | 156 | 134 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 739 | 391 | 348 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 736 | 466 | 270 |
Illiterate Population | 631 | 256 | 375 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Malda village:
- The total population of Malda village is around 1,367, including approximately 722 males and 645 females, with a sex ratio of 893 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 290 children aged 0–6 years in Malda village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Malda village has 739 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Malda village is about 53.84%, with male literacy at 64.54% and female literacy at 41.86%.
- There are around 243 households in Malda village.
Connectivity of Malda
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Malda. As per the 2011 stats, Malda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
